Senior Factory Systems Engineer Resume
Austin, TX
SUMMARY:
- Software Design & Development, Functionality Enhancement, Program Management, Business Development
- Successful software developer with over 20 years experience leading development and deployment activities for products and projects delivering high - impact value/simplification to customers.
- Proven ability to successfully manage complicated/technical software development projects to completion on time/budget, ensuring ongoing alignment with key project stakeholders.
- Recognized as a focused and resourceful technology specialist, leader, innovator and effective communicator delivering excellence in all aspects of software product development.
PROFESSIONAL EXPERIENCE:
Confidential, Austin, TX
Senior Factory Systems Engineer
Responsibilities:
- Develop and Enhance software applications and process which control multiple automated product lines.
- Create drivers for new factory systems and maintain existing systems.
- Integrate factory processes with external systems, hosted applications, and 3rd-party API’s as needed.
- Develop and maintain external systems and hosted services.
- Develop in-house drivers for laser marking systems and programmable logic controllers (PLC) and integrate with factory messaging systems.
- Maintain and enhance MODBUS mechanical control drivers.
- Automate image conversion processes and manage transferring images to marking systems.
- Maintain and enhance assembly line system drivers and API's.
- Enhance and fix issues with station WPF views.
Technologies: WPF, C#, C/C++, Java, Delphi, postgres, SOAP/XML-RPC, REST, .NET MVC, JQuery, Electron
Confidential, Austin, TX
Senior Data Services Developer
Responsibilities:
- Develop and Enhance medical device data models and embedded database systems.
- Create and manage secure processes, services, and API's to allow device data to be analyzed and exchanged to/from a central location, as well as through various Lab Information Systems.
- Enhanced basic data exchange process into a configurable, high-performance data replication system.
- Developed security and communication enhancements to existing Lab Information system.
- Provide services to and from public and private provider Lab Information Systems for the exchange of medical device data.
- Enhanced performance of analysis and database operations in medical devices
- Created libraries to facilitate the high-performance import and export of data in various formats.
Technologies: WPF, C#, MSMQ, SQL Server, SOAP/XML-RPC, XML/Schema, REST, .NET MVC
Confidential, Austin, TX
Lead Systems Integration Developer
Responsibilities:
- Lead developer for Billing and Accounting Systems with a primary focus on security and compliance.
- Software architect for system integrations and application security.
- Responsible for two teams delivering code changes to existing insurance applications as well as the ongoing development of next generation systems.
- Developed security and communication enhancements to existing distributed systems. Many changes were determined as the result of quarterly audits by the State of Texas.
- Created and implemented communication architecture for next-generation Policy system.
- Created and implemented a software monitoring solution to capture web security metrics and to identify non-compliant system transactions.
- Utilized numerous external API’s from service and payment vendors, some of which required PCI compliance.
- Created and implemented numerous ‘cloud-based’ APIs to allow better interaction with insurance service partners.
- Utilized Amazon EC2 with XML-based web services.
- Trained in OWASP best practices, and provided training to all team employees.
Technologies: Java, C#, JMS, SOAP/XML-RPC, XML/Schema, SQL Server
Confidential, Austin, TX
Senior Software Developer
Responsibilities:
- Lead development of a Mobile broadband Virtual Network Operator (MVNO) which supported GSM and CDMA networks.
- Responsible for the development and integration of all software processes and services, as well as the configuration management of the EC2 virtual-machine environment.
- Created a complete service infrastructure for the management of pay-as-you-go internet in mobile devices.
- Allowed integration with any provider via web services and private networking, and handled CDMA and GSM provider protocols.
- Implemented a number of communication mediums to support interaction with service and payment vendors.
- Also created test framework for automated validation of all services and clients.
- Created client and server functionality to support ‘white labeling’ of user-facing applications as well as localized language support.
- Designed and configured multiple virtual-machine instances in Amazon EC2 to support server-side functionality for network provisioning, customer data management, and payment processing.
Technologies: Java, C++, WPF, C#, JMS, SOAP/XML-RPC, DB2, MySQL
Confidential, Austin, TX
Senior Software Developer
Responsibilities:
- Lead development of statewide collection tool and database for student statistics to enable federal education funding.
- Responsible for all development, test and production environments.
- Ensure that annually changing federal data requirements are accurately implemented and communicated to statewide schools via collection portal.
- Revise interface design, parameters and data validations as appropriate.
- Orchestrate the annual launch of changes to ensure collection tool and DDW support federal funding deadlines.
- Successfully launched all deployments on time/budget with minimal state-wide production issues
- Streamlined rules-based data validation platform using IBM ILog within Websphere
- Assisted TEA in collection of statistical analysis for govt reporting, and successfully passed all state data audits and security audits
Technologies: C#, Java, ASP.Net, Microsoft MessageQueue, iLog DB2, SQLServer, XML, XML Schema
